ObjectIdPublicKeyFlags 列挙 (certenroll.h)
ObjectIdPublicKeyFlags 列挙型は、署名または暗号化に公開キー アルゴリズムを使用するかどうかを指定します。 RSA などの一部のアルゴリズムは、両方の目的で使用できます。 この列挙は、IObjectId インターフェイスの InitializeFromAlgorithmName メソッドによって使用され、アルゴリズム検索を絞り込んであいまいさを解消します。
構文
typedef enum ObjectIdPublicKeyFlags {
XCN_CRYPT_OID_INFO_PUBKEY_ANY = 0,
XCN_CRYPT_OID_INFO_PUBKEY_SIGN_KEY_FLAG = 0x80000000,
XCN_CRYPT_OID_INFO_PUBKEY_ENCRYPT_KEY_FLAG = 0x40000000
} ;
定数
XCN_CRYPT_OID_INFO_PUBKEY_ANY 値: 0 アルゴリズムは、署名または暗号化に使用できます。 |
XCN_CRYPT_OID_INFO_PUBKEY_SIGN_KEY_FLAG 値: 0x80000000 アルゴリズムは署名に使用されます。 |
XCN_CRYPT_OID_INFO_PUBKEY_ENCRYPT_KEY_FLAG 値: 0x40000000 アルゴリズムは暗号化に使用されます。 |
要件
要件 | 値 |
---|---|
サポートされている最小のクライアント | Windows Vista [デスクトップ アプリのみ] |
サポートされている最小のサーバー | Windows Server 2008 [デスクトップ アプリのみ] |
Header | certenroll.h |